[edit] What is a "Marzipankartoffel"?

"Marzipankartoffel" is the german word for "Marzipan-Potato". A Marzipankartoffel is a spherical object made out of Marzipan, about 2cm in diameter, that is covered with powder made out of cocoa and cinnamon. Since this powder makes the Marzipankartoffel look brown, they are called Kartoffeln (Potatoes). The Marzipankartoffel probably isn't that well know in English-speaking parts of the world, however it is a kind-of-popular christmas-sweet in Germany. [edit] How to pronounce it

Since it's a German word, it may be pronounced differently than you thought.

Mar - mar, like the English pronounciation
zi - tse, this differs form the English pronounciation
pan - parn, again, like the English
kar - car, like car (the thing you can drive around with)
toff - toff pronounces somewhat similar to "tough"
el - ell, like in "He fell down the stairs"
